Three Kurdish civilians have been arrested in the scope of the recent mass arrests in Iranian Kurdistan. Also, two detained civilians have been imprisoned in the past few days.

Security forces have arrested civilians Zanko Masoudi, Saadi Menbari, and Siyamak Menbari during house raids in the Malqarani village of Saqqez and the Niyar village of Sanandaj in Kurdistan province on 5 December.

The forces searched the houses of the civilians and took them to an undisclosed location.

The arrests were made without a court order. The charges against the civilians are also unknown.

The Ministry of Intelligence has launched a new wave of arrests of Kurdish civilians and activists on 11 November, detaining at least 36 people in Baneh, Saqez, Marivan, and Sanandaj in Kurdistan province.

Furthermore, so far, only two civilians named Abdolrahman Ashtak and Abdolrahman Afshar, from the village of Ney in Marivan, have been transferred from the detention centre of the intelligence ministry in Marivan to the city prison after spending three weeks in detention.

The two civilians are accused of “collaboration with a Kurdish opposition party”.

Detainees are denied lawyers, family visits

The rest of the detainees continue to be held in the detention facilities of the ministry in Baneh, Saqqez, Sanandaj, and Marivan.

All detainees have been denied the right to family visits and having lawyers.

Several civilians and activists detained in Baneh have made short telephone calls to their families. They said that they were held in the detention facilities of the intelligence ministry in Baneh and Sanandaj.

New administration behind arrest wave

Reportedly, the wave of summons and detentions began with new appointments to the administration of the Ministry of Intelligence in the province.

Due to the atmosphere of terror created by the detention of Kurdish civilians in the villages of Choman, Namshir, Najneh, and Kupich in Baneh, some civilians have fled their homes for fear of being detained en masse by security forces.

List of the recent detainees:

Salah Pezeshki, Rafigh Pezeshki, Manaf Pezeshki, Behzad Pezeshki, Karim Pezeshki, Haji Aboubakr Pezeshki, Loghman Pezeshki, Farhad Pezeshki, Farzad Pezeshki, Ahmad Pezeshki, Arsalan Pezeshki, Kamran Pezeshki, Saeid Rashidi, Jamal Morovvati, Osman Mohammadpour, Saeid Ghaderi, Kurdo Hosseinpour, Ali Chomani, and Zagros Rashidi in the villages of Choman, Namshir, Najneh, and Kupich in Baneh

Mohammad Mahjour, Abdollah Mahjour, Ayoub Minaei, and Zanko Masoudi in the village of Malqarani and Pir Omran in Saqqez

Keyvan Minoui, Farid Derakhshani, Edris Bahramian, Mohammad Ahmadi, Abdolrahman Afshar, and Abdolrahman Ashtak in the village of Ney in Marivan

Aram Moradian in Sanandaj

Zanyar Menbari, Milad Menbari, Arash Menbari, Sivan Menbari, Saadi Menbari, and Siyamak Menbari in Niyar village of Sanandaj
